    Finally something on singletrack I might have a useful input on!

    My anorak hobby is restoring and researching vintage engines, with that I write a bit for Stationary Engine magazine, think Have I Got News For You magazine of the week…..

    A good starting point for playing about is a little Suffolk Punch engine off a lawnmower, plenty of spares and cheap to pick up.
    Something bigger the Lister D is the stalwart of the engine line up, though prices are increasing for them they are a favorite among collectors (not me..)

    If you don’t mind buying from China lots of collectors have had fun with these little hit and miss models. I’m yet to buy one….

    https://www.banggood.com/Eachine-ET1-STEM-Upgrade-Hit-and-Miss-Gas-Engine-Stirling-Engine-Model-Combustion-Engine-Collection-p-1430588.html?rmmds=search&cur_warehouse=UK

    Another area to look is Stirling/Hot air engines. Great for running inside, you can get simple ones that run on a cup of tea to stuff like the Ryders that will cost you many thousands. There is some nice UK models that done break the bank.

    If your near North Wiltshire I might have a little 2 stroke I could pass on to grow the interest/hobby, but I’d rather not see it thrown in the metal recycling bin once the fun is had….
